Talking Tables joins BHETA

Design-led party accessories supplier Talking Tables has joined the British Home Enhancement Trade Associaton (BHETA).

Talking Tables was founded in 1999 by Claire Harris who spotted a gap in the market for themed party items, party games and table trivia that would literally ‘get the table talking’. The company now has a staff of 40 and includes John Lewis, Paperchase, Selfridges and Waitrose, as well as many independent retailers, in its customer base.

Talking Tables UK and international sales director Ben Andrews said: “After seeing the benefits of being a BHETA member in a previous company, I was very keen that this continued with Talking Tables. BHETA offers a fantastic way of sharing best practice with similar suppliers all dealing with the same retailers, and it’s great to share both positive things and challenges and benefit from the breadth of experience. The ‘Meet the Buyer’ days are also excellent and we’re already seeing new opportunities from our membership.”

BHETA’s home enhancement sector director Will Jones commented: “Talking Tables is a fast growing company based on innovation, creative thinking and customer understanding and we are delighted to have them on board.”
